Tạo và sử dụng lệnh Alias trên Centos / Ubuntu / Debian / Fedora
Bạn có thể xem danh sách các Alias đã được xác định trên hồ sơ bằng cách thực thi lệnh alias.
$ alias
Dưới đây là danh sách các Alias mặc định được xác định cho người dùng của bạn trong Ubuntu Việc thực thi ll tương đương với việc chạy ls -l.
$ ll
Bạn có thể tạo một Alias với một ký tự đơn mà sẽ tương đương với một lệnh mà bạn chọn. Cách tạo Alias trong Linux
$ ls -alF
Việc tạo Alias là một quá trình tương đối dễ dàng và nhanh chóng. Bạn có thể tạo hai loại Alias - tạm thời và vĩnh viễn.
Tạo Alias tạm thời bằng lệnh alias
Chỉ cần gõ từ "alias" sau đó sử dụng tên bạn muốn sử dụng để thực thi một lệnh, theo sau là dấu "=" và dùng dấu ngoặc kép để bao lệnh bạn muốn đặt Alias.
Cú pháp như sau:
$ alias shortName="your custom command here"
Ví dụ thực tế:
$ alias wr=”cd /var/www/html”
Bạn có thể sử dụng tắt "wr" để đi đến thư mục webroot. Vấn đề với Alias này là nó chỉ có sẵn trong phiên làm việc hiện tại của bạn.
Nếu bạn mở phiên làm việc mới, Alias sẽ không còn khả dụng. Nếu bạn muốn lưu các Alias của mình qua các phiên làm việc, bạn cần một Alias vĩnh viễn.
Tạo Alias Vĩnh viễn bằng lệnh alias
Để giữ Alias qua các phiên làm việc, bạn có thể lưu chúng trong tệp cấu hình shell của người dùng. Điều này có thể là:
- Bash - ~/.bashrc
- ZSH - ~/.zshrc
- Fish - ~/.config/fish/config.fish
Để tạo Alias vĩnh viễn, cú pháp bạn nên sử dụng thực tế là giống như tạo Alias tạm thời. Sự khác biệt duy nhất đến từ việc bạn sẽ lưu nó vào một tệp lần này. Ví dụ, trong bash, bạn có thể mở tệp .bashrc bằng trình chỉnh sửa ưa thích của bạn như sau:
$ vim ~/.bashrc
Tìm vị trí trong tệp mà bạn muốn lưu các Alias. Ví dụ, bạn có thể thêm chúng vào cuối tệp. Để tổ chức, bạn có thể để lại một ghi chú trước các Alias của bạn, ví dụ như sau:
#My custom aliases alias home=”ssh -i ~/.ssh/mykep.pem tecmint@192.168.0.100” alias ll="ls -alF"
Lưu tệp. Tệp sẽ tự động được tải trong phiên làm việc tiếp theo của bạn. Nếu bạn muốn sử dụng Alias mới được xác định trong phiên làm việc hiện tại, sử dụng lệnh sau:
$ source ~/.bashrc
Để xóa một Alias đã được thêm thông qua dòng lệnh, bạn có thể sử dụng lệnh unalias.
$ unalias alias_name $ unalias -a [remove all alias]
Mọi người cũng tìm kiếm: alias ubuntu, ubuntu alias, centos alias, ubuntu remove alias, fedora vs ubuntu
Mọi người cùng tìm kiếm: alias linux, alias ubuntu, alias in ubuntu, alias là gì, aliases là gì, centos alias, alias ll, allias linux